Plot

After her boyfriend commits suicide, a young woman attempts to use the unpublished manuscript of a novel and a sum of money he left behind to reinvent her life.

Why watch

"Morvern Callar" is a haunting exploration of grief and self-reinvention, where a young woman's journey into the depths of her own psyche is punctuated by moments of stark beauty and profound melancholy. Lynne Ramsay crafts a visually arresting tale that resonates with those grappling with identity and existential purpose.
